## Getting Started for Plugin Authors

Welcome to the Fizzrack restock planner plugin program. Plugins run inside a sandbox and receive a read-only snapshot of machine inventory, route schedules, and demand forecasts. Do not assume network access; all external calls must go through the declared connector manifest, which we review before publishing. Review the validation checklist carefully, as rejected submissions reset the queue. Submit questions about the manifest format to the integrations desk.

billing contact of fawef-fawef = oliath.eliys.julix@lumicnet.corp

On-call reference. Graphlume renders the dependency graph from nightly snapshots; the renderer itself is stateless. Key vars: `GRAPH_SNAPSHOT_DIR` (read-only mount), `RENDER_TIMEOUT_MS` (default 8000), and `LAYOUT_ENGINE` (`radial` or `tiered`). If pages render blank, check the snapshot mount before touching the service. Snapshot fetches from the Cairnwood artifact store are authenticated; without the token the fetch fails closed and the UI shows stale data. The token line belongs in `/opt/graphlume/.env`, immediately below this:

secret setting of yagep-bahif: LEDGER_TOKEN8=7eb0ad88

**Q: Where do I grab spare keyboards, cables, or headsets during the night shift?**

A: The spare hardware lives in the Burrow — the little storage room off the east corridor at Farrow House, past the vending machines. Take what you need, but log it on the clipboard inside so day shift doesn't panic. The door locks automatically, so you'll need the pass code below to get in.

turnstile pass: bdg-YEOZLM-79341408

# Cron drift investigation, Lanternjaw scheduler.
# Jobs slipped ~40s/day; traced to NTP flapping on node pool B.
# Mitigation: pinned timesync source, added drift alarm at 5s.
# Do not remove the alarm without checking the postmortem.
# Drift samples are persisted for trend analysis; the collector
# writes to the metrics database via the connection string below.

database URL for bahop-yagep: mssql://sildor_svc:35ha7jz@db-fb6d.nelvrodyn.example:5432/casath